The Spaniard retraces the separation with the Maranello team: “I was professional, giving everything to the last race for the team”
The last year of Carlos Sainz at Ferrari has been decidedly positive. Nine total podiums in the F1 2024 World Championship, among which the victories in Australia and Mexico stand out: excellent results, also because the son of art has experienced the season with the certainty of leaving the Italian team to make room for Lewis Hamilton in 2025. The Spanish, now pilot Williams, has returned to talk about the farewell to Ferrari in Podcast High Performance. And he did not hide that he had fought the temptation to sow chaos inside the Maranello team.

Sainz was straightforward: “A pilot with a great ego could have made Ferrari to pieces in that year, perhaps becoming a little political. We all have an angel and a devil inside us. My demon said to me: ‘There are so many things that you could say, do or change'”. Carlos, however, was able to keep bad thoughts at bay, preferring to safeguard the harmony of the team: “My angel had the best: I was professional, giving absolutely everything until the last race for this team”.

The Spaniard also explained the reasons behind such a behavior: “I did it for all those who had nothing to do with that decision”. A reference to the choice of preferring Hamilton. He also specified: “I had to give them my highest professional level and a happy new year, without setting the environment. It was right to do it for the team but also for myself”. In this way Sainz has avoided a harmful climate in the box divided with Charles Leclerc, helping Ferrari to place himself in second position in the manufacturers’ championship. Greeted the Maranello team after four years, Carlos is trying to bring Williams back up. A complicated challenge: currently the Spaniard is fifteenth in the 2025 world championship with 13 points total.
